Job description

Job Summary

Reporting to the Programming Director, the Assistant Programming Director assists in planning and managing NJ PBS's broadcast and streaming schedule. The Assistant Programming Director is responsible for day‑to‑day scheduling, program acquisition coordination, traffic operations, and liaising with PBS national programming to ensure the programming grid reflects NJ PBS's editorial priorities and public service mission.

Principal Duties and Responsibilities
  • Assist with the development and commissioning of locally produced content, with particular focus on representing underserved New Jersey communities and partnering with the state’s business, art, educational and creator communities.
  • Ensure programming reflects New Jersey's geographic, cultural, and linguistic diversity, including content for non‑English‑speaking audiences.
  • Work with the programming director to develop and implement a programming strategy balancing national PBS content with locally produced and acquired programming.
  • Assist in building and maintaining the broadcast and streaming program schedule.
  • Coordinate with PBS national programming and other vendors for clearances and scheduling.
  • Manage traffic operations, including program logs and commercial/underwriting placement.
  • Fulfill log requests regularly for NJ PBA.
  • Track program rights windows and clearance deadlines.
  • Liaise with production staff to schedule locally produced content.
  • Maintain programming database and scheduling software.
  • Research and evaluate programs for acquisition.
  • Assist in producing program guides and on‑air promotion schedules.
  • Coordinate closed captioning and accessibility requirements for all programming.
  • Support the Programming Director in special programming events and pledge drives.
  • Handle scheduling adjustments for breaking news preemptions.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.
  • Management retains the right to add or change job duties at any time.
Qualifications
Required
  • Bachelor's degree from an accredited institution in a field related to the position.
  • A minimum of three years of experience working in a media, marketing or content management organization.
  • Demonstrated experience in broadcast programming, scheduling, or traffic operations.
  • Familiarity with broadcast scheduling software and program log management.
Preferred
  • Experience at a PBS affiliate with knowledge of national programming clearance processes.
  • Familiarity with FCC programming requirements.
  • Experience with Nielsen audience data and broadcast scheduling analytics.
